Getting Started with Huawei Manager

Published · July 14, 2026

Huawei Manager talks directly to your modem over WiFi, with no root and no cloud account. If you can open the modem’s admin page in a browser, this app can control it from one interface. Here is the full setup.

1. Connect to the Modem’s WiFi

Join the modem’s WiFi network, just as you would to open the admin page. The app auto-detects the modem’s IP address (192.168.8.1), so there is nothing to configure.

2. Log In

Use the same username and password as the Web UI. The app uses the classic Huawei XML API that every compatible modem exposes.

3. Monitor and Control

Once logged in, the full dashboard is available:

  • Signal: RSSI, RSRP, RSRQ, SINR, and the active band, shown in real time.
  • Traffic: a live speedometer plus daily and monthly usage.
  • WiFi devices: list, rename, kick, or block connected devices.
  • SMS: read, compose, send, and search messages when the modem supports it.
  • LTE Band Lock: pin specific bands or carrier aggregation combos for a steadier connection.

Tips for a Stable Connection

  • Keep the phone on the same WiFi network as the modem.
  • If the login fails, confirm the password matches the admin page exactly.
  • The app remembers the connection, so you only log in once.
